Market Overview:

The global smart packaging market size reached USD 38.0 Billion in 2024. Looking forward, IMARC Group expects the market to reach USD 64.5 Billion by 2033, exhibiting a growth rate (CAGR) of 5.75% during 2025-2033. The rising utilization of three-dimensional (3D) printing in smart packaging design, increasing preferences for sustainable resources, and the growing reliance on online shopping channels are some of the major factors propelling the market.

Smart packaging refers to the integration of technology within packaging systems to create an intelligent connection between the product and the consumer or supply chain. It enhances traditional packaging by providing functionalities like monitoring, tracking, tracing, and communication. It allows communication between the package, the product, and the user. It enhances anti-counterfeiting measures, ensures product authenticity, and detects tampering or deterioration. It is used in the food and beverage (F&B) industry to monitor freshness, provide information on nutritional content, and ensure quality control. Besides this, it enhances the shopping experience by providing additional product information and engaging consumers through interactive elements.

Modified atmosphere packaging holds the majority of the market share

A detailed breakup and analysis of the market based on the technology has also been provided in the report. This includes modified atmosphere packaging, active packaging (antimicrobial, gas scavengers, moisture control, and corrosion control), and intelligent packaging (indicators and tracking devices). According to the report, modified atmosphere packaging accounted for the largest market share. Modified atmosphere packaging helps in extending the shelf life of perishable food products by altering the internal atmospheric composition. Additionally, it enhances food preservation without the need for added preservatives, aligning with consumer preferences for more natural products. Apart from this, as it contributes to waste reduction by preventing premature spoilage, the demand for modified atmosphere packaging is increasing across the globe. Furthermore, advancements in packaging technology are making modified atmosphere packaging more accessible and effective. Moreover, regulatory bodies of various countries are emphasizing food safety and quality, which is driving its demand.

Recent Developments:

  • In April 2025, Tageos launched its Innovation Center of Excellence in Munich to create innovative RFID, NFC, and IoT solutions. The center enables smart packaging innovation through flexible batteries, sensors, and eco-friendly inlays, improving traceability, authentication, and interactivity across industries with next-generation connected labels and engineering services.
  • In March 2025, Packsize introduced the X6 automated right-sized packaging system, which was showcased for the first time at ProMat and LogiMAT. The system can produce 1,500 boxes per hour, featuring seamless integration with ASRS and GTP technologies, delivering fully automated, efficient, and regulation-compliant packaging—enabling sustainability and growth in the global smart packaging marketplace.
  • In October 2024, London-based Think Tank introduced intelligent packaging formats merging physical design with NFC-tagged digital content. Consumers can touch packaging with smartphones to listen to videos, play games, or hear music. This technology reinforces brand engagement and simplifies integration by providing packaging and digital platform in one integrated solution.
